Situated in Alajuela, Costa Rica, San Juan is a village. Up-to-date population figures for this locality are not available in the open datasets we monitor. Its coordinates of 10.114°, -84.396° place it in the tropical zone of the northern hemisphere. The latitude suggests warm temperatures throughout the year with pronounced wet and dry seasons.
